The Funniest “Do You Want To Build A Snowman” Parodies

by Lainey
June 11, 2014
11
SHARES
Share on FacebookShare on Whatsapp

There are only a handful of post-“Frozen” (the Disney animation flick) symptoms that you might or might not experience after watching it. As much as we love Disney, their work can affect us in the weirdest ways:

  1. We can’t seem to get Idina Menzel’s “Let It Go” out of our heads. It was only sung once in the film.
  2. All we can think about is the silly Snowman who dreams of spring, summer, and basically anything with sun.
  3. We also can’t seem to get “Do You Want To Build A Snowman?” out of our heads.

And in the era of parody-spawning, surely there ain’t no better way to extend the shelf life of “Frozen”, which was released in November last year. Hence, the series of viral-worthy “Do You Want To Build A Snowman?” parodies that we’ve recently come across:

“Do You Want To Be My Husband?” – 7,519,220 views and counting.

So, thanks to WASSABI Productions, we can never look at a unibrow or a mole (like that) the same way again. We must say though, props to them for the awesome-although-somewhat-creepy “Do You Want To Be My Husband” version of the lyrics. Can’t think of anyone else who could’ve done it better, really.

YouTube video

“Do You Want To Go To Starbucks?” – 2,322,152 views and counting.

This girl from Point Loma Nazarene University sings beautifully about coffee, Starbucks, assignments, and finals. Sure, she looks like she’s suffering from fatigue but that hasn’t stopped her from traipsing around the library whilst singing about wanting coffee. Because there’s always time for that, right?

YouTube video

“Do You Want To Get A Beer, Man?” – 379,213 views and counting.

Of course, how could we go without including something for the bros, right? Created by musician Tommy Chuang, “Do You Wanna Get A Beer, Man?” is, in our opinion, one of the best male parodies of “Do You Want To Build A Snowman?”. As he sings, “Do you wanna get a beer man? Or play some video games? We never hang out anymore, you’re on the phone, with God-knows-who all day”, we’re just like, aww.
